leogoneLeo Beenhakker has been fired, according to many media outlets out of Poland, including sport.pl. Poland lost an embarrassing World Cup qualifier today to Slovenia 3-0, which all but eliminates Poland officially from South Africa. Polish Football Federation Grzegorz Lato announced after the game that Leo will be officially dismissed on Thursday. By now, i’m sure everybody has seen the dirty tackle Axel Witsel on Polish defender Marcin Wasilewski in a Belgian league match this past weekend which broke his leg. There is no room in the sport for such tackles and I’m very happy UEFA took a very heavy stance against Witsel.
